The book of scsi pdf

However, it can virtually be used for any io application since it is an interface first of all. Highend single scsi boards have two controllers and support up to 30 peripherals on a single expansion card. I know its gotten better since the last time i struggled with termination issues and bad. The great advantage of this transfer is that is does not involve the processor. The cost of such an interface is low, but the signals transmitted are affected by noise and electromagnetic interference. The iscsi san configuration guide covers both esx server 3. Network attached storage usually delivered in the form of a storage appliance. Includes the history of the evolution of scsi, from sasi to scsi3, extending the bus length with scsi expanders and the importance of cabling. The technical documentation covers various aspects of the scsi interface but focuses. Understanding linux scsi reservation the geek diary. Furthermore, the book serves as an excellent reference on the differences between, and the evolution of, the different flavors of scsi. Storageworks dat 40, storageworks dat 24, storageworks dat 72.

It is selection from windows server 2016 hyperv cookbook second edition book. Each scsi device can contain multiple logical unit numbers luns. Finally, here is a practical book about scsi aimed at helping the real users of. Scsis builtin limitations on distance, number of devices supported and. Wide scsi buses are 16 bits wide and can have a maximum of 15 scsi devices targets attached. The book of scsi a guide for adventurers by peter m. The scsi driver also receives cdbs from the iscsi layer and forwarding the data to the application layer. Ata feature, ata raid and scsi raid, scsi cable and pin connection pin outs scsi vs ide advantages and limitation. The book goes heavy on tables that list jumper settings, as well as state diagrams and signal references. Field also maintains the scsi faq, posted on the internet, and read by countless thousands of people. Revision status summary sheet revision date sheets affected sheets affected a issue 012000 d. Free download apache server for windows little black book. System resourcesinterrupt, dma channel, io port addresses and resolving the conflict of resources. Scsi small computer systems interface is a smart bus, controlled with a microprocessor, that allows you to add up to 15 peripheral devices to the computer.

Each scsi bus can have multiple scsi devices connected to it. The scsi interface on the bus there is a single wire. Scsi architecture model the following information is from iscsi. Although it addresses the fundamentals of scsi configuration, this books primary value is as a nokidding electrical engineering and programming text on the lowlevel characteristics of scsi communication. This post elaborates the basic usage of scsi reservation in centosrhel systems. Usb attached scsi uas or usb attached scsi protocol uasp is a computer protocol used to move data to and from usb storage devices such as hard drives hdds, solidstate drives ssds, and thumb drives. Scsi book offers information on all scsi applications.

Io buses isa, eisa, local bus, vesa local bus, pci bus, pci express, accelerated graphics port bus. Initially they only applied to valuations incorporated in published accounts, but since the mid 1990s have applied to virtually all valuations. Configuring ide and scsi controllers every virtual machine on hyperv supports ide and scsi disks, each one having its own set of benefits, limits, and its own configuration. Free download assembly language for the ibm pc family 3rd edition. R adaptec scsi raid 2120s2200s software users guide ug. The receiver circuits at the other end of the cable detect the electrical voltages on the bus lines. These devices can include hard drives, scanners, printers, and other peripherals. Smp sasfcscsiiscsi comparison chart pdf sas disk drive advantage. What are scsi standards, interfaces, and connectors. The host adapter takes one of the addresses, thus a maximum of seven units can connect to the bus.

Computer peripherals and interfaces amit kamra, pankaj. People who are searching for free downloads of books and free pdf copies of these books the scsi bus and ide interface. As all units connect to a common bus, only two units can transfer data at a time, either from one scsi unit to another or from one scsi unit to the scsi host. Smp sas fcscsiiscsi comparison chart pdf sas disk drive advantage. Books and manuals for the ensoniq asr, eps and eps16 plus. Its a fast bus that can connect lots of devices to a. Scsi is derived from sasi, the shugart associates system interface, developed circa 1978 and publicly disclosed in 1981. Scsi is most often used for data storage applications. This is the book you want if youre involved in designing physical scsi devices or writing software drivers for scsi devices.

This book on sas is ok, but it doesnt cover the underlying scsi commands. Configuring ide and scsi controllers windows server 2016. Figure 1 is a basic scsi command descriptor block cdb. Scsi interconnection guide book, an amp publication dated 493, catalog 65237 that lists the various scsi connectors and suggests cabling schemes. In the case of scsii, this ranges from 0 to 7 where 7 is normally reserved for a tape drive. Pdf scsi drives and raid arrays functionality researchgate.

Scsi originally stood for small computer system interface, but its really outgrown the small designation. Gary field, the lead author of the second edition of the book of scsi, has been a software engineer for over 25 years. Includes the history of the evolution of scsi, from sasi to scsi3, extending the bus length with. For ease of discussion, this book uses the following product naming conventions.

A scsi bus is made up of a scsi host adapter connected to a number of scsi units via a scsi bus. But its limitations became clear as demand for storage capacity grew. This is a 142page addendum to the musicians manual which covers audio tracks, importing akai and roland samples, dat backups, the scsi interface, navigating scsi drives, the di10 digital interface, and more. The authors and publishers have taken care in preparation of this book, but make no. Use of uas generally provides faster transfers compared to the older usb mass storage bulkonly transport. This second edition of the book of scsi provides downtoearth instructions for installing, implementing, utilizing, and maintaining scsi on a pc. In addition, you can attach many devices to a single scsi port, so that scsi is really an io bus rather than simply an interface.

The scsi 3 draft standard allows a large number of ids to be present on a scsi bus. Scsi most servers access storage devices through the small computer systems interface scsi standard, moving blocks of data among computer systems. In comparison, the sata book covers the new sata stuff fis etc but importantly, also has the ata commands as a reference. Rics has published valuation standards since 1974, which have colloquially become known as the red book. The book also has, by far, the finest explanation of raid redundant array of independent drives that i have ever seen and i have read many books on computer hardware. Scsi adapter numbers are issued by the kernel in ascending order starting with 0.

An introduction to iscsi sns studio network solutions. Free download cage corps security book 2 free download ccna 640802 exam certification library, simulator edition free download ccnp switch lab manual lab companion. Foundations of computer science 4th edition free pdf download download. Beginners introduction to scsi bluetooth books scsi reference. Larry boucher is considered to be the father of sasi and ultimately scsi due to his pioneering work first at shugart associates and then at adaptec a sasi controller provided a bridge between a hard disk drives lowlevel interface and a host computer, which needed to. These are typically used by sophisticated tape and cdrom units that support. Portions of the text used to explain general sas concepts were adapted in various forms, with permission, from the. This document was last altered on 24th august 2004.

The program communicates what you want to do and is written using the sas language. Most systems allow the units to take on any scsi id address. The qs handbook locates in one place the significant amounts of guidance and practice notes currently available to quantity surveyors. The scsi construction security performance guidance note examines the various. Many nas devices include support for multiple filesharing protocols such as. The indispensable guide to daytoday apache server tips and techniques. Read on oreilly online learning with a 10day trial start your free trial now buy on amazon. Provides information about the scsi interface for oracles storagetek sl150 modular tape library. The purpose of the architecture is to provide a common basis for the coordination of scsi standards and to specify those aspects of scsi io. Track skew of 2 sectors are often skewed like this because when switching from one. It describes the relationship between the scsi architecture model and scsi devices and ports, the it nexus, selection from iscsi. He has extensive experience with scsi, ansi, and unix. The various types of scsi buses are listed in appendix a.

With sas, you use statements to write a series of instructions called a sas program. Originally, scsi io commands could only be sent over media called parallel scsi. With the sas book i cant write an driver because i dont know what the sas commands actually scsi are. Uas depends on the usb protocol, and uses the standard scsi command set. The appliance contains an operating system that is streamlined for the basic purpose of sharing entire files with other computers on a network. He has worked for a number of tech companies including wang and digital equipment corp. Contents part1 introduction to the sas system 1 chapter 1 what is the sas system. The scsi command sets are the lingua franca of computer storage, the language by which computer systems and peripherals communicate to support the. Today, scsi commands can be issued over different types of media such as fibre channel, ssa, and ethernet, as well as over parallel scsi.

In scsi parlance the hba is called the initiator and takes up one scsi id number typically 7. Scsi reservation is a mechanism which allows scsi initiators to reserve a lun for exclusive access and preventing other initiators from making changes. Finally, here is a practical book about scsi aimed at helping the real users of scsi. By using linux pseudo scsi device drivers which bridge between the native protocol stack and the scsi subsystem, the upper level scsi device drivers, including sg, can be used to control non. As such this is not a completed standard and has not been approved. Plus future directions of scsi, connector references, terms and abbreviations.

1199 1261 1281 445 1053 1298 330 625 1409 1315 128 409 1341 131 1543 545 103 996 1245 355 34 28 693 1556 1282 960 200 911 51 482 1286 172 939 1320 1541 299 1278 535 837 732 189 663 1023